PWM capture framework provides 1s window at the time of writing. There's place for improvement, after input signal has been captured once: - Finer tune counter clock prescaler, by using 1st capture result (with arbitrary margin). - Do a 2nd capture, with scaled capture window. This increases accuracy, especially at high rates.
